3.The petitioner was appointed as Thalayari by order dated 30.09.1967. His services were regularised on 01.06.1995. He reached the age of superannuation on 31.08.2001. The petitioner is however being paid only a sum of Rs.700/- as pension. The grievance of the petitioner is that similarly placed retired Village Assistants are getting a monthly pension of Rs.4,500/-. The service put in by him from 1967 to 1995 has not been taken into account. While computing the qualifying years of service, this Court in a number of decisions has held that the half of the services should be https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/

taken into account. Therefore, the pension payable to the petitioner will have to be necessarily revised. 4.Therefore, the second respondent is directed to submit the revised pension proposals in respect of the petitioner to the Government within a period of four we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.

5.The Secretary to Government of Tamil Nadu, Revenue Department, Fort St.George, Chennai-9, is suo motu impleaded as third respondent. Upon receipt of the revised proposals from the second respondent, the Government shall revise the pension payable to the petitioner herein. The arrears will also be disbursed without delay thereafter.

6.With these directions, the Writ Petition is allowed accordingly. No costs.
